logo

Output 8689abf8ad693dfdd9eb97e38a36fa4cf431e65e29d7e7145a58216b3a7025e0:0

value
30900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e86d8be2ac76a810e8c60df736f6fd6a77db0eb OP_EQUAL
address
35w2YgFbd85NkHP1BN11uAsPcNxgiv48Sa
transaction
8689abf8ad693dfdd9eb97e38a36fa4cf431e65e29d7e7145a58216b3a7025e0